Surfil is an on-device control plane for AI coding agents. It works alongside Claude Code, Cursor, OpenAI Codex, GitHub Copilot, MCP agents, and other developer tools through a single local interception layer.
AI coding agents can be expensive, risky, and forgetful. They may repeatedly process the same files and context, execute unsafe commands, expose sensitive credentials, or lose important knowledge between sessions. Surfil brings cost control, security, memory, and observability together in one local platform.
Surfil helps developers and engineering teams reduce unnecessary token usage by improving context handling, tuning prefix caching, pruning repeated information, and consolidating scattered MCP configurations. Savings are measured before and after processing, creating clearer visibility into recoverable AI agent costs.
For security, Surfil checks agent activity before execution. It can identify secrets, credentials, prompt injection attempts, risky shell commands, and potentially unsafe network actions. These safeguards operate on-device, allowing developers to monitor or enforce security policies before an agent action runs.
Surfil also provides persistent, reusable memory across AI coding agents. Knowledge created while working with one agent can remain available to other supported agents. Stored facts retain provenance, while information affected by code changes can be flagged as stale. This helps agents reuse existing architectural knowledge, project decisions, and previously established context instead of starting from zero in every session.
Privacy is a core part of Surfil’s architecture. Source code stays on the developer’s machine, while telemetry is limited to metadata and synchronized memory is encrypted. Surfil is designed for developers and teams that want greater control over AI-assisted software development without sending sensitive source code to another monitoring platform.
Surfil also produces Ed25519-signed receipts for measured outputs. These receipts can be verified offline without an account, enabling developers, managers, and auditors to validate supported claims independently instead of relying only on a dashboard.
With one installation, Surfil provides a unified control layer for AI coding agents. Developers can monitor costs, reduce token waste, block risky actions, preserve cross-agent memory, observe agent activity, and verify measured results.
Surfil is best suited for software developers, AI engineers, DevOps teams, security teams, and engineering organizations using multiple AI coding assistants. It supports tools such as Claude Code, Cursor, Codex, GitHub Copilot, and MCP-based agents.
